Stone patio replacement services involve removing an existing or damaged stone patio and installing a new, durable surface that enhances the outdoor space. This process typically includes carefully taking out the old stones, preparing the base for stability, and laying down new stones in a pattern that suits the property’s style and layout. Skilled contractors ensure proper installation to create a smooth, level surface that can withstand regular use and the elements, providing a long-lasting upgrade to outdoor living areas.

Many homeowners seek stone patio replacement when their current patio shows signs of wear or damage. Common problems include cracked or uneven stones, loose or shifting pavers, and deterioration caused by weather exposure over time. A worn or damaged patio can pose safety risks and diminish the aesthetic appeal of a yard or garden. Replacing the stones can restore safety, improve visual appeal, and increase the overall value of the property, making it a practical solution for those facing these issues.

The overview below groups typical Stone Patio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Post Falls, ID.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or stone patio repairs in the Post Falls area range from $250 to $600. These projects often involve replacing a few damaged stones or addressing small sections. Many routine fixes fall within this middle range,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end.

Standard Replacement - Replacing an existing stone patio with new materials usually costs between $1,500 and $4,000. This includes removing old stones, preparing the surface, and installing new patio stones. Most projects in this category tend to stay within this range, depending on size and materials.

Full Patio Installation - For a complete stone patio installation, local contractors typically charge between $4,000 and $8,000. Larger or more intricate designs, such as custom patterns or extensive areas, can push costs higher. Many full installations fall into the middle of this range, with some larger projects exceeding $10,000.

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ive stone patio replacements or highly detailed designs can reach $10,000 or more. These projects often involve complex layouts, premium materials, or additional features like built-in seating. While less common, these high-end projects can significantly increase overall cost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ing a stone patio? Replacing a stone patio can enhance the appearance of outdoor spaces, improve safety, and increase property value by updating worn or damaged surfaces.

How do I know if my stone patio needs replacement? Signs that a stone patio may need replacement include significant cracks, uneven surfaces, loose stones, or extensive weather-related damage.

What types of stone materials are available for patio replacement? Local contractors typically offer a variety of stone options such as flagstone, slate, limestone, and granite, allowing for different styles and durability levels.

Can existing stones be reused during a patio replacement? In some cases, existing stones can be salvaged and reused, but often a full replacement involves installing new stones for a more uniform and durable surface.
